Panel discussion about the creative process and story behind Icarus at the edge of time, interspersed with film experpts. Brian Greene discusses the history of physics with an emphasis on black holes, general relativity, and gravity.
Introduction (ca. 6 min.) / by Mary Sharp Cronson and Alan Alda -- Lecture (ca. 27 min.) / by Brian Greene -- Panel discussion with film excerpts (ca. 57 min.) / moderator, Alan Alda ; panelists, Brian Greene, Al Holmes, David Henry Hwang, Al Taylor.
